A 30-year-old woman, Mercy Michael, has been remanded in a correctional facility by a chief magistrates' court in Kafanchan, Kaduna State, for allegedly killing her eight-month-old daughter using rat poison.
The Nigeria Security and Civil Defence Corps (NSCDC) charged Mercy with culpable homicide, a crime that violates Section 189 of the Kaduna State Penal Code Law.
The Incident
According to the NSCDC prosecutor, Mr. Marcus Audu, the case was first reported by one Godfrey Sunday of Fadia Bakut, Zonkwa, on December 11. He stated that the tragic incident happened a day earlier, on December 10, when Mercy reportedly fed her baby with rat poison for reasons that remain unclear.
The baby was rushed to the General Hospital in Zonkwa for medical attention but sadly passed away the following day, December 11.
Investigation and Legal Proceedings
The case was initially reported to the Salama Sexual Assault Referral Centre in Kafanchan but was later handed over to the NSCDC for further investigation.
During the court hearing, the presiding judge, Mr. Samson Kwasu, declined to take the plea of the accused, citing the court's lack of jurisdiction over the case. He directed the prosecutor to send the case file to the Kaduna State Director of Public Prosecution for legal advice.
Judge Kwasu then adjourned the case to December 19 for further mention.
